With over 130 casualties in the Morbi bridge collapse mishap in Gujarat, Chief Minister Bhupendra Patel took note of the situation again and visited the city collector's office on Monday.
An FIR has been registered against the maintenance and management agencies of the Morbi Bridge, under Sections 304 (culpable homicide not amounting to murder), 308 (attempt to commit culpable homicide), and 114 (abettor present when offense is committed) of the India Penal Code.

More than 100 deaths have been reported till the early morning after the collapse of a nearly century-old suspension bridge into the Machchhu river in Gujarat's Morbi city, as per the Gujarat Information Department.
